Although much has been discovered regarding the complex architecture of the cerebellum, there are significant gaps in our understanding of the broader role of the cerebellum in brain function. In this chapter, we will review briefly the embryological development of the cerebellum and provide an overview of the anatomy of the cerebellum.

In this chapter, we provide a brief overview of neurotrophic factors and their role in cerebellar development and then focus on the roles of the neurotrophin system in developmental disorders and diseases of the cerebellum.
